A few weeks ago I took out the instrument cluster in a '92 244, and when I put it back in the trip odometer and odometer ceased to function. I pulled it out again, took it apart, and true to form all the gears were in perfect condition-teeth and all. It took about 60 miles of driving for the odometer/trip odometer to begin working, and they continued to work even after I reset the trip odometer some three times after going some 200 plus miles.

Last Saturday I took out the cluster(without disconnecting any wires) to take a picture of the back, and when I had put it back in, the odometer and trip odometer had once again decided not to work. How I should tackle this I do not know. Any help would be greatly appreciated....Thanks
